Red madness

how a medical mystery changed what we eat

Red madness

how a medical mystery changed what we eat
Gail Jarrow
Book - 2014

An account of the mysterious disease called pellagra that spread across the American South in the early 1900s that made people weak, disfigured, and insane and sometimes caused their deaths; and discusses how doctors and public health officials found the cause of the illness and stopped the epidemic.
